Output 99c03c2a68990f076f75811935b4f0645808aec4b9b23b6037042771f054f634:1

value
28966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e423a9670bce36cfd7d6cf3ff35e0ed99f1305f OP_EQUAL
address
3QsQtvv9hh2rSryLfofTc7sarpPUgkPRbg
transaction
99c03c2a68990f076f75811935b4f0645808aec4b9b23b6037042771f054f634
spent
true